Nineteen Eighty-Four is a masterclass in storytelling that prioritizes narrative depth over overt messaging. Orwell's characters, particularly Winston Smith, are not mere symbols but fully realized individuals grappling with a nightmarish reality. The dialogue feels organic, serving the story rather than pushing a political agenda. While the themes of totalitarianism and surveillance resonate with contemporary issues, they are integrated into the plot rather than dominating it. The novel's exploration of truth and manipulation is profound, yet it avoids the pitfalls of modern ideological framing that can overshadow character development. Orwell's work stands as a cautionary tale without glamorizing rebellion or anti-traditional values. Instead, it offers a chilling reflection on the consequences of oppressive regimes, making it a timeless piece of literature that remains relevant without sacrificing its narrative integrity.
